Channel Information

Channel 4 is a public service for information, education and entertainment.

The Broadcasting Act 1990 requires that Channel 4 programmes shall: appeal to tastes and interests not generally catered for by ITV, encourage innovation and experiment, be distinctive, maintain a high general standard and a wide range, include a proportion which are educational, provide high quality news and current affairs, include proportions which are European and are supplied by independent producers.

The channel has steadfastly maintained its commitment to this remit since the start of its transmissions in 1982 and through many subsequent changes in the United Kingdom broadcasting industry.
